C<auto> actions will be run before the chain dispatching begins. In
every other aspect, C<auto> actions behave as documented.
-The C<forward>ing to other actions does just what you would expect. But if
-you C<detach> out of a chain, the rest of the chain will not get called
-after the C<detach>.
+The C<forward>ing to other actions does just what you would expect. i.e.
+only the target action is run. The actions that that action is chained
+to are not run.
+If you C<detach> out of a chain, the rest of the chain will not get
+called after the C<detach>.
